Circuit breakers are assemblies that may be found in a number of buildings and spaces, serving to protect circuits from the harmful effects of electrical overload conditions, faults, and other such issues. Circuit breakers can range in use from one’s personal home to an aircraft, and they are often paramount for safety. In order to provide protection from hazards, circuit breakers break circuit contact connections when current rises above certain levels or a surge occurs. While this is the basic role of circuit breakers, there are specialized types known as smart circuit breakers (SCB) that perform the same roles while having various additional capabilities that can be highly advantageous for more rigorous operations. Winches are common mechanical devices that may be found on the back of a truck or in an industrial setting, and they are used to pull in and let out rope through the use of a spool and hand crank. Despite being designed to be very rigorous and reliable, winches will eventually reach the end of their service life as electrical or mechanical failure occurs. While mechanical failure is a possibility, it is much more unlikely than electrical failure. Contactors and solenoids are two components that may be found within a winch assembly, and both are known for being more vulnerable to failure when faced with stress or damage. Optoelectronics is a subcategory of electronics concerned with light-detecting or light-emitting devices. Optoelectronics are a rapidly developing field of technology that involves using electronic devices for detection, sourcing, and the manipulation of light energy for generating useful results. More than that, optoelectronic devices are transducers, which means that they can convert one form of energy to another, usually electrical energy into light, and vice versa. Read more >>

Thermistors, or thermally sensitive resistors, are ceramic semiconductors that are capable of exhibiting a resistance change in response to shifts in temperature. Commonly used as temperature sensors for applications ranging from refrigerators to aerospace applications, thermistors are an important component for countless systems. Electronics have quickly become the backbone of countless processes in our daily lives, allowing us to easily communicate over long distances, improve work productivity, have instant access to news, and so much more. Despite electronics coming in various shapes and forms, almost all rely on conductor and cable components that ensure their proper functionality. These components, alongside many other electronic parts, are often sensitive to strain which results from bending, pulling, tugging, or sheathing.
